Down Under…

As some one of the world’s most enthusiastic P2P nations, an Australian court-ruling subpoenaing an ISP to disclose their end-user, customer data regarding illegally downloading a copy of an American movie could set a precedent for the on-going, global/legal wranglings of DRM.

Monkey Business?

India’s struggling with expanding Internet services due to Macaque monkeys eating fiber-optic cable being laid!
